首页
学习
活动
专区
工具
TVP
发布
社区首页 >问答首页 >什么是Python中的“命名元组”?

什么是Python中的“命名元组”?

提问于 2017-12-15 14:00:57
回答 2关注 0查看 376

阅读Python 3.1的变化,我发现了一些...意想不到的事情:

sys.version_info元组现在是一个命名的元组:

我从来没有听说过命名元组,我认为元素可以通过数字(如元组和列表)或键(如在字典中)进行索引。我从来没有想到他们可以被两种方式索引。

因此,我的问题是:

  1. 什么是命名元组?
  2. 如何使用它们?
  3. 为什么/何时应该使用命名的元组而不是普通的元组?
  4. 为什么/何时应该使用普通的元组而不是命名的元组?
  5. 是否有任何一种“命名列表”(命名元组的可变版本)?

回答

和开发者交流更多问题细节吧,去 写回答
相关文章

相似问题

相关问答用户
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档